Genius has its side effects - this is the premise of House, a gripping TV series that aired from 2004 to 2012. The show follows the life of Dr. Gregory House, an unconventional and highly intelligent diagnostician struggling with drug addiction, as he leads a team of medical professionals at the fictional Princeton-Plainsboro Teaching Hospital. With 176 episodes over eight seasons, the series offers a thrilling mix of medical drama, intrigue, and dark humor, making it a must-watch for fans of the genre.

Stars in the House, a moving testament to unity and resilience, takes center stage as the world grapples with the effects of the Coronavirus pandemic. Hosted by the charismatic duo of SiriusXM’s Seth Rudetsky and his producer husband James Wesley, this daily live-streamed series brings together beloved Broadway actors to raise funds for The Actors Fund. Unfolding in the heart of the pandemic, its uplifting performances and heartfelt stories will tug at your heartstrings and remind you of the true power of theatre.

Embark on a journey through the world of Broadway with the Tony Awards, a prestigious ceremony that honors exceptional achievements in live theatre. Since 1956, this distinguished event, hosted by the American Theatre Wing and The Broadway League, has shined a spotlight on the best Broadway productions and performances, as well as recognizing the talents in regional theatre.
